The first thing that you are going to realize from the description of this player, is that it is portable. Naturally, this is just what makes this such a good choice for individuals who take regular long trips in the car. The one thing you will like about this device is you will be able to utilize the car charger to power the unit in the car. You’ll now be able to keep your kids busy while not having to be concerned with them draining the battery on the player and not be able to look at any more movies. The fact that you can just plug it into a power source or cigarette lighter in your vehicle will mean that your youngsters will always have something to watch.
Something else which can be nice about this player is you will even have the ability to hook it up to a standard TV. The reason why this is so important is in case you are staying in a hotel or motel, and it just will not stop raining. All you need to do is to hook this player up to the television and you young children can watch all the movies they want, as long as you brought a sufficient amount of movies with you. By using this player as well as the TV in the hotel, your children will not be bothering you continually.
The battery pack itself is not the best on this unit and after some time it will not take a full charge so it ends up dying in an hour or so. This fact makes this an unit that you may not want to take on a backpacking trip as there will not be anywhere to hook it up at. However with that said, most men and women always have a place to plug it in at, so this will not be an problem.
